The evaporator fan is a critical part of your refrigerator or freezer. It’s responsible for circulating cool air throughout the appliance, ensuring even temperatures and keeping food fresh.
When the fan isn’t working correctly, cooling issues arise, leading to spoiled food and high energy bills. Regular evaporator fan servicing can prevent these problems. Here’s why it matters and what to watch for.
Signs Your Evaporator Fan Needs Servicing
- Unusual Noises
If you hear loud or strange sounds, like rattling or squealing, coming from inside the fridge, the evaporator fan might be struggling. These noises could mean the fan motor is wearing down or parts are loose. - Inconsistent Cooling
If some parts of your fridge are too warm while others are too cold, the fan may not be distributing air effectively. This often happens when the evaporator fan blades are clogged with dust or debris. - Frost Buildup
Excessive frost on the walls or around the evaporator fan is another warning sign. When the fan can’t move air properly, frost can form in the freezer compartment. This affects cooling and puts extra strain on the appliance.
Benefits of Regular Evaporator Fan Servicing
Regular servicing ensures the evaporator fan is free of dust, debris, and obstructions. Here’s why it’s beneficial:
- Improves Cooling Efficiency: Proper airflow keeps food at a consistent temperature.
- Extends Appliance Life: A clean fan reduces strain on other parts of the fridge.
- Saves Energy: When the fan works efficiently, your appliance consumes less power.
